Ensemble model guidance shows modest uncertainty in peak heating due to variable cloud cover and potential sea-breeze effects along the Kanto Plain, which can cap afternoon temperatures by 1–2°C. High humidity typical of late-August conditions in the region sustains elevated heat indices, while the urban heat island effect in central Tokyo supports the upper end of the distribution. Historical climatology places late-August maxima near 31–32°C, so any deviation hinges on the strength of solar insolation and boundary-layer mixing in the next model runs.
